Zelenskyy says overseas airways droop Russia flights after Ukrainian warning

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y mentioned on Thursday that the primary airways had begun suspending flights to Russian airports following his vow earlier this week to pressure the closure of Russian airspace by expanded drone assaults.

“We’re getting phrase that the primary airways have began to droop flights to Russian airports following our announcement concerning the drone hazard that objectively exists in Russian airspace,” Zelenskyy mentioned in a put up to X.

“Ukraine has already formally knowledgeable worldwide organizations and our companions about the true scenario in Russian airspace,” Zelenskyy added.

Disruption to Russian airports and flights have grow to be routine throughout Moscow’s full-scale invasion of its neighbor, as Ukraine has expanded its long-range drone and missile strikes on targets deep into Russian territory.

Every evening brings momentary restrictions on flights at airports throughout western and southern Russia, which additionally usually prolong to Moscow’s worldwide airports.

Ukraine’s airspace has been closed since Russia’s full-scale invasion started on Feb. 24, 2022. This week, Zelenskyy mentioned that because of “drone infested skies,” Russian airspace “will successfully be closing — the conflict began by Russia is closing its skies.”

On Wednesday evening into Thursday morning, Russia’s federal air transport company — Rosaviatsiya — introduced momentary flight restrictions at airports in Sochi, Gelendzhik, Penza, Saratov, Yaroslavl and Nizhny Novgorod.

All 4 of Moscow’s worldwide airports — Vnukovo, Sheremetyevo, Domodedovo and Zhukovsky — had been additionally put below flight restrictions, Rosaviatsiya mentioned in posts to Telegram.

Russia’s Protection Ministry mentioned that its forces downed 416 Ukrainian drones in a single day into Thursday morning. The craft had been shot down over 15 Russian areas, plus occupied Crimea and the Black Sea, the ministry mentioned in a put up to Telegram.

Not less than 116 drones had been shot down en path to Moscow, the capital’s Mayor Sergey Sobyanin mentioned in posts to Telegram.

Russian authorities have dismissed Zelenskyy’s warning. On Wednesday night, Rosaviatsiya mentioned in a press release that Ukraine’s NOTAM — a Discover to Air Missions, an official warning to air crews of flight hazards — was “illegitimate.”

“All paperwork revealed by Ukraine regarding Russian airspace haven’t any authorized pressure and violate the Conference on Worldwide Civil Aviation,” Rosaviatsiya added. “Russian air transport, its floor infrastructure, proceed to function usually, receiving and dispatching flights, together with these of overseas airways.”

Russian President Vladimir Putin on Tuesday mentioned Zelenskyy’s menace constituted “state‑sponsored terrorism.” The Russian chief added that if any associated air accidents happen, “We are going to discover one thing to reply with.”

Ukraine has considerably expanded the dimensions of its drone assaults into Russia in latest months, based on information revealed by Russia’s Protection Ministry and analyzed by ABC Information.

Throughout August, the ministry mentioned it shot down 18,174 Ukrainian drones — at a median price of round 586 every day — in addition to 56 Flamingo cruise missiles.

August was the fourth month in a row that the ministry reported a brand new record-high whole for the variety of Ukrainian drones shot down. In July, the ministry mentioned it downed 13,312 Ukrainian drones, in June 11,914 craft and in Could 9,418.
